Siatka karnaugh pdf download

I have found that an overhead acetate or computerprojected image of a blank karnaugh map on a whiteboard serves well to present karnaugh maps on. Automatically assigns the best values to dontcares. For the operation that corresponds to conjunction u of propositions we will use the raised dot. Certified compatible with windows 7, windows 8, and windows 8. Karnaugh maps or kmaps for short, provide another means of simplifying and optimizing logical expressions. The karnaugh map, like boolean algebra, is a simplification tool applicable to digital logic. The karnaugh map an introduction to digital electronics.

Minimization of boolean expressions using karnaugh maps. Two adjacent squares in the karnaugh map differ in their boolean representations by a change in only one variable, and therefore their binary representations will have a hamming distance of one. Effects of growth regulators on production of anthocyanins in. Introduction to karnaugh mapping chapter 8 karnaugh mapping pdf version. Because there are two loops, there will be two terms in the simplified expression. The karnaugh map reduces the need for extensive calculations by taking advantage of human patternrecognition and permitting the rapid identification and elimination of potential race hazards.

Aljabar boolean, penyederhanaan logika dan peta karnaugh program studi t. Thus, one of the and gates is more complex has two additional inputs than required above. This requires 2 2input and gates, a 4input and gate, and a 3 input or gate. Uwe zimmermann \documentclass x11names,border10pt,tikz standalone \usepackage xstring % needed for string manipulations \usepackage fmtcount % needed for some binary printing \usetikzlibrary calc,math \newif\ifkaddress \newif\ifkind \pgfkeys k. Apr 15, 20 download karnaugh map minimizer for free. Karnaugh maps were created by maurice karnaugh in 1953. The karnaugh map will simplify logic faster and more easily in most cases. Jun 24, 2019 karnaugh map minimizer is free gpl software for minimizing boolean functions using the graphic method of karnaugh maps. Each cell in group must be adjacent to one or more cells in that same group but all cells in the group do not have to be adjacent to each other always include the largest possible number 1s in. Aug 08, 2015 karnaugh map or kmap is introduced by a telecom engineer, maurice karnaugh at bell labs in 1953, as a refined technique of edward veitchs veitch diagram and it is a method to simplify or reduce the complexities of a boolean expression. Karnaugh analyzer download karnaugh analyzer is a light. Karnaugh map simplification application in vba for ms excel. Symbolic reliability analysis with the aid of variableentered karnaugh maps ieee trans.

Mar 15, 2007 karnaugh analyzer is a light and fast program that can analyze karnaugh map and not only this. Karnaughmap is a method for minimizing a boolean expression, usually aided by a rectangular map of. Now you can think about these problems can you make a counter which count from 3 to 8. Karnaughmap simplification application in vba for ms excel. Online karnaugh map calculator this online program generates the simplified function based on the input and output values of a function using karnaugh maps method. Downloads for all products and campanyinformations. It is a graphical method, which consists of 2 n cells for n variables.

The quinemcclusky algorithm is an exact approach to logic minimization, which means that it returns the solution with the fewest product terms, but requires a signi. Now that we have developed the karnaugh map with the aid of venn diagrams, lets put it to use. Jedna z nich jest metoda tablic karnaugh zwana rowniez metoda. Kmap cells are labeled with the corresponding truthtable row. An n variable karnaugh map is subdivided into 2 n n is the number of variables handled by the map squares. Form of a karnaugh map for expressions of three variables. See the toxic waste incinerator in the boolean algebra chapter for an example of boolean simplification of digital logic. The karnaugh map reduces the need for extensive calculations by taking advantage of humans patternrecognition capability. Karnaugh maps online solver software free download. Boolean simplification is actually faster than the karnaugh map for a task involving two or fewer boolean variables. Minterms in the top and bottom rows contain x and x respectively. Repeat the 7 segment bcd display example if we dont care about the output values for illegal input from 10 to 15. This question shows students the purpose of gray code sequencing in karnaugh maps, by showing them the alternative binary sequencing, and allowing them to.

Maurice karnaugh introduced it in 1953 as a refinement of edward veitchs 1952 veitch chart, which actually was a rediscovery of allan marquands 1881 logical diagram aka marquand diagram but with a focus now set on its utility for switching circuits. Karnaugh maps k maps s a karnugh map is a graphical representation of a truth table r the map contains one cell for each possible minterm r adjacent cells. Karnaugh map minimizer is free gpl software for minimizing boolean functions using the graphic method of karnaugh maps. Program for minimizing boolean functions using karnaugh maps method. Logic design unit 5 karnaugh map sauhsuan wu a fivevariable map can be constructed in 3 dimensions by placing one fourvariable map on top of a second one terms in the bottom layer are numbered 0 through 15 terms in the top layer are numbered 16 through 31 terms in the top or bottom layer combine just like terms on a fourvariable map. Pdf prospects for active design expansion owing to investigation. Veterinarni medicina, 64 2019 veterinarni medicina.

Moving beyond number systems and logic gates, we have boolean equations and karnaugh maps. Thus the leftmost and rightmost edges can be connected to form a cylinder and as a consequence, a 2x2 rectangle can be used to cover the four connecting squares in red. To overcome this difficulty, karnaugh introduced a method for simplification of boolean functions in an easy way. This method is known as karnaugh map method or kmap method. An nvariable kmap has 2 n cells with each cell corresponding to an nvariable truth table value. The second step of the method is to find the smallest. Note that in that example we took x0 for illegal input. Karnaugh map is a method for minimizing a boolean expression, usually aided by a rectangular map of the value of the expression for all possible input values. Digital circuitskarnaugh maps wikibooks, open books for an. The proposed approach is based on optimization qualitative and quantitative for dependability analysis, qualitative optimization is based on causality relations between the events deduced from truth table method combined with karnaugh table for deriving minimal feared states, quantitative optimization is based on reduced markov graph this graph is directly composed by a minimal feared state.

Elektro ft uhamka slide 6 1 endy sa program studi teknik elektro fakultas teknik. The size of a karnaugh map can be very large, however a size of four columns by four rows is easier to understand than any larger maps. Karnaugh minimizer standard can help you to simplify logical equations all over your source code, and you can use this tool as a little helper in your hard refactoring works. Karnaugh map method or kmap method is the pictorial representation of the boolean equations. One of the things you may want to have your students share in front of the class is their karnaugh maps, and how they grouped common output states to arrive at boolean expression terms. Production of anthocyanins in callus cultures of angelica. The karnaugh map makes it easy to minimize boolean expressions. Karnaugh map download free software free download karnaugh. Note that the squares are numbered so that the binary representations for the numbers of. Ececoe 02 2 karnaugh maps karnaugh map definitions a karnaugh map is a twodimensional truthtable. In this lesson we will learn two methods for simplifying logic circuits using boolean equations and kmaps and then we will implement the circuits to verify our math. In this particular video i discuss some basic concepts of digital design and karnaugh maps on which further videos expand on. Though the variableentered karnaugh map vekm is typically classified among and used herein as a. Enter the output values as minterm canonical form and the tool will calculate the simplified function.

February 2, 2004 cs 231 karnaugh map simplifications imagine a twovariable sum of minterms. I have a question about using karnaugh map in multiple output circuits my teacher said there is a way to use karnaugh map with multiple output circuits by taking the common things with all the outputs i didnt understand him clearly, can you please help me thank you. Uzycie lub wykorzystanie srodkow przymusu bezposredniego przez. K siatka, a sawa, m bogucki, d piwczynski, s krezelczopek. You could simply tell your students that the input variables must be sequenced according to gray code in order for karnaugh mapping to work as a simplification tool, but this wouldnt explain to students why it needs to be such. Truth table, karnaugh map, and text box are linked and updated realtime. It originated from the map method proposed by veitch also called the veitch diagram and then modified by karnaugh. Dont cares sometimes we do not care whether a 1 or 0 occurs for a certain set of inputs.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. Veitch charts are therefore also known as marquand. The karnaugh map, also known as a veitch diagram kvmap or kmap for short, is a tool to facilitate the simplification of boolean algebra ic expressions. Kmap simplification of sop expressions a group must contain either 1, 2, 4, 8 or 16 cells. This is a graphical technique that utilizes a sum of product sop form.

And, as was the case before, remember that the information in the karnaugh map is the same as the information in the truth table, just organized. Digital circuitskarnaugh maps wikibooks, open books for. It also contains commands for filling the karnaugh map with terms semiautomatically or manually. For example we can illustrate some cases for which boolean minimization is required, we would use object pascal language to show such situations in great details. I made it primarily for educational purposes so double check the output if you intend to use it for any real work. Lecture 6 karnaugh map kmap university of washington. A program for minimizing boolean functions using karnaugh maps. Karnaugh studied mathematics and physics at city college of new york 1944 to 1948 and transferred to yale university to complete his b. Karnaugh article about karnaugh by the free dictionary. Siatka centylowa masy ciala naleznej dla wysokosci.

Developed by karnaugh in 1953 that he presented in his paper entitled the map method for. Production of anthocyanins in callus cultures of angelica archangelica. The fourvariable karnaugh map will have 16 cells, but other than that, the procedure is pretty much the same as was discussed in the threevariable example. It is still quite usable at three variables, but a bit slower. Use a karnaugh map to minimize the following standard sop expression. Sometimes we will use juxtaposition of the variables. Karnaugh maps kmaps an nvariable kmap has 2n cells with each cell corresponding to an nvariable truth table value. Note that karnaugh maps are displayed as 3dimensional objects cut and laid flat. It results in less number of logic gates and inputs to be used during the fabrication.

This lesson is a tough one, so get your brain ready to be jammed full with information. Note that the squares are numbered so that the binary representations for the numbers of two adjacent squares differ in exactly one position. A novel karnaugh map method for solving twovalued boolean equations by. Apr 25, 2012 this is the first in a 4 part of a videoseries on karnaugh map research.

Sop forms combine terms that have been anded together that then get ored together. A karnaugh map kmap for short is a useful tool used in the simplification of combinational boolean equations and the creation of sequential logic circuits. This package draws karnaugh maps with 2, 3, 4, 5, and 6 variables. Application of karnaugh map for easy generation of error. The karnaugh map km or kmap is a method of simplifying boolean algebra expressions. Karnaugh map minimizer alternatives and similar software. Kmap cells are arranged such that adjacent cells correspond to truth rows that differ in only one bit position logical adjacency.

The karnaugh map, also known as the kmap, is a method to simplify boolean algebra expressions. Pdf body fatbased weight norms for children and youths. A karnaugh map is a pictorial method of grouping together expressions with common factors and then eliminating unwanted variables. Discover what matlab can do for your career opportunities for recent engineering grads. The adjacent cells are differed only in single bit position. A kmap is a truth table graph, which aids in visually simplifying logic. Aljabar boolean, penyederhanaan logika dan peta karnaugh. Lecture 6 karnaugh maps kmaps kmaps with dont cares 2 karnaugh map k map flat representation of boolean cubes easy to use for 2 4 dimensions harder for 5 6 dimensions virtually impossible for 6 dimensions use cad tools help visualize adjacencies onset elements that have one variable changing are adjacent 3 karnaugh map. Maurice karnaugh, a telecommunications engineer, developed the karnaugh map at bell labs in 1953 while designing digital logic based telephone switching circuits. Logic simplification using karnaugh maps the university of texas. Online karnaugh map solver online karnaugh map minimizer online karnaugh map calculator online karnaugh map generator online karnaugh map tutorial minimalizator simplifier analyzer maker welcome to levent ozturks internet place. Karnaugh minimizer is a tool for developers of small digital devices and radio amateurs, also for those who is familiar with boolean algebra and karnaugh map optimization method, best suits for electrical engineering students. This operator is referred to as the meet of x and y. Karnaugh minimizer easy karnaugh maps for everyone.

1521 499 263 1566 431 253 330 231 710 822 1292 813 382 261 1402 971 48 1446 136 1061 1113 339 989 683 911 4 1040 394 619 492 799 1080 1127 171 987 1102 1364 773 1421 906 755 122 1055